LE MERLE - Norman McLaren, 1958 



I was so utterly surprised at just how much I ended up liking 'Le Merle', seeing as it is extremely simple but so fun to watch and listen to as well!

The animation uses paper cutouts and simple lines and shapes to show a bird dancing to a French folksong, with the bird constantly transforming based on the rhythm of the song. It helps show just how much action and movement you can convey with so few lines, as it changes from a bird, to a tic-tac-toe board, to a dancing stickman hopping on one leg, to an amalgamation of shapes and lines in all but a few short moments. That, along with the nonsensical song that fluctuates in tension throughout really helps create something really fun and cool to see!

Today, I Will Be The Bread - Andy Cahill, 2024 


Another completely inane and nonsensical film titled 'Today, I Will Be The Bread' is, not really about anything in particular, and is mainly just a showcase of fun and trippy visuals.

I love just how mushy everything looks, nothing seems to have any structure or solid shape. People and animals moving with the consistency of dough, buildings making no logical sense whatsoever, and things just kind of happen. It really is worth a watch since it can't really be described properly.
